Troy Melton struck out five Diamondbacks over seven scoreless innings in his second Major League start, supported by home runs from Andy Ibáñez and Dillon Dingler, as Detroit picked up its second straight win with a 5-1 victory at Comerica Park.
The Detroit Tigers officially added Troy Melton to the five-man rotation when they optioned fellow right-hander Keider Montero to Triple-A Toledo.
